Costs & Financial Aid

Tuition & Fees

Category In-State Out-of-State
Tuition $14,038 $37,982
Room $8,026
Board $4,846
Total Cost (On-Campus) $35,338 $59,282

Financial Aid

84%
Receive Any Aid
14%
Receive Pell Grants
36%
Take Out Loans
$24,408
Avg Net Price

Net Price by Family Income

Family Income Average Net Price
$0 - $30,000$14,212
$30,001 - $48,000$14,857
$48,001 - $75,000$19,988
$75,001 - $110,000$24,020
$110,001+$27,348

Frequently Asked Questions

What is the acceptance rate at Clemson University?
Clemson University has an acceptance rate of 38%. This makes it a moderately selective institution with competitive admission standards.
How much does it cost to attend Clemson University?
Tuition at Clemson University is $14,038 for in-state students and $37,982 for out-of-state students . However, the average net price after financial aid is $24,408.
What is the graduation rate at Clemson University?
The graduation rate at Clemson University is 88%. This is considered an excellent graduation rate, indicating strong student success and support systems.
